Aims and intentions
Participants in this programme will consider how views of childhood have evolved and how they effect our attitude towards children, the provision of children’s rights, policy and practice. In addition, participants will explolre the nature and value of the multi-discipline approach to education and care, critically considering quality in the curriculum in the context of children’s rights.
Approaches to Teaching and Learning
Teaching on this programme is by a mixture of lectures, workshop sessions and directed study.
Assessment
Assessment will be primarily through a number of written assignments and personal reflections.
